Understanding Binary Numbers
Here I will explain about the Definition of Binary Numbers. Binary or binary or binary digits (can be abbreviated to an advanced bit) is one type of the existing number system. Binary numbers consist of digits 0 and 1.
Binary numbers are commonly used in the computing world. Computers use Binary order to communicate between components (hardware) as well as among fellow computer. Because the computer only uses machine language, ie when the computer gets the electrical signal or voltage (Volt), mean value 1. If the computer does not have electricity or voltage signal, means the value 0.
Binary numbers can be converted to other types of number systems like decimal and octal numbers. Humans often use decimal numbers in their everyday lives. Binary Numbers and types of other number systems up to each other mutually. For example, the binary number 00000010 is the number 2 in the Decimal number. DCL - DATA CONTROL LANGUAGE
- DATA CONTROL LANGUAGE is known as DCL.
- DCL Statement is used for securing the database.
- DCL Statement control access to database.
- As data is important part of whole database system we must take proper steps to check that no invalid user access the data and invalidate the information created by us. To kept such a kind of watch we must have to execute certain DCL statement.
- Two main DCL statement are Grant and Revoke.
- Grant privilege is assigned not only on table object, but also views, synonyms, indexes, sequences,etc.
Syntax:
GRANT PRIVILEGES ON
TO
Example
1)SQL> grant select on
emp to endusers;
- here emp is the table_name whose access right is being allocated to the user who logged on as endusers.
11)SQL>grant insert,select,delete on
emp to operators;
- here user who logged on as operators are granted access, insertion and deletion right on the database.
111)SQL>grant insert (empno, ename, job) on
emp to endusers;
- In some case, we require to hide the information to particular users, this can be achived by grant as in the above command we want to hide the detail of employee salary to endusers, so by executing above command we can hide the information regarding empsalary to the endusers.
REVOKE Statement- Revoke privilege(Rights which are to be de-allocated) is used when we want our database to stop sharing the information with other users, with certain type of right revoked to him. Consider that if we want our operators to have only access privilege to our database, we can revoke it by executing command.
- Revoke privilege is assigned not only on table object, but also views, synonyms, indexes, sequences,etc.
Syntax
REVOKE PRIVILEGES ON
FROM
example
1)SQL> revoke insert, delete on
emp from operators;
DML - Data Manipulation Language
DML itself is a collection of SQL statements that relate to the work process the data in the table - and not associated with changes in the structure and data type definitions of database objects such as table, column, and so forth.
Examples of DML: Taking All the Row Data from table MS_KARYAWAN
SELECT *
FROM ms_karyawan
DML Example: Inserting data into tables ms_karyawan
INSERT INTO ms_karyawan (
kode_cabang,
kode_karyawan,
first_name,
last_name,
jenis_kelamin)
VALUES ('cab-001', 'kar-001', 'Perizzites', 'Thia', 'Male');
Some DML Commands list MySQL 5.0
CALL
DELETE
DO
HANDLER
INSERT
LOAD DATA INFILE
REPLACE
SELECT
TRUNCATE
UPDATE

DDL - Data Definition Language
As the definition described above, DDL is a set of SQL commands that are used to make (create), modify (alter) and delete (drop) the structure and data type definitions of database objects.
Objects in the database in question - in MySQL - is as follows:
Database
Table
View
Index
Procedure (Stored Procedure)
function
Trigger
List of DDL commands in MySQL 5.0
Here are examples of DDL commands used in MySQL. Click on the link to see details of the use of the command.
Preparation of (CREATE)
CREATE DATABASE
CREATE FUNCTION
CREATE INDEX
CREATE PROCEDURE
CREATE TABLE
CREATE TRIGGER
CREATE VIEW
Changes (ALTER and RENAME)
ALTER DATABASE
ALTER FUNCTION
ALTER PROCEDURE
ALTER TABLE
ALTER VIEW
RENAME TABLE
Deletion (DROP)
DROP DATABASE
DROP FUNCTION
DROP INDEX
DROP PROCEDURE
DROP TABLE
DROP TRIGGER
DROP VIEW

Database
Definition of Database
Database is a collection of information stored on the computer in a systematic way to obtain information from the database.
The database is a representation of a collection of interrelated facts are stored together, to meet various needs.
Database is a collection of related information on a particular subject for a specific purpose as well.
Database is a comprehensive array of operational data records of an organization or company, organized and stored in an integrated way by using a method that is able to meet the information needs olehpara optimal user.
Origin of term Database
The term "database" originated from computer science. Although that is more extensive then, put things outside the field of electronics, article about computer databases. Note that similar to the actual database already existed before the industrial revolution in the form of ledgers, receipts hand and a collection of data relating to the business.
Basic Concepts of Database
The basic concept of a database is a collection of records, or pieces of knowledge. A database has structured explanation of the types of facts stored in it: this is called schema explanation. There are many ways to organize the scheme, or modeling the database structure: this is known as a database model or data model. Models commonly used today is the relational model, which, according to a term that is representative of all the information in the form of tables which are interconnected with each table consists of rows and columns (the true definition uses mathematical terminology). In this model, relationships between tables are represented by using the same values between tables.
Tool To Create Database.
Databases can be created and processed using a computer program, which is commonly called the software (the software). Software used to manage and call the query (query) database called the Database Management System (DBMS) or if translated into Indonesian means "System Database Management ".
DBMS consists of two components, namely Relational Database Management System (RDBMS) and Overview of Database Management System (ODBMS). Includes RDBMS Interface Drivers, SQL Engine, Transaction Engine, Relational Engine, and Storage Engine. While ODBMS includes Language Drivers, Query Engine, Transaction Engine, and Storage Engine.
While the level of the software itself, there are two levels of software that allows to create a database include:
High Level and Low Level Software Software.
Included in the High Level Software, including Microsoft SQL Server, Oracle, Sybase, Interbase, xBase, Firebird, MySQL, PostgreSQL, Microsoft Access, dBase III, Paradox, FoxPro, Visual FoxPro, Arago, Force, Recital, dbFast, dbXL , Quicksilver, Clipper, Flagship, Harbour, Visual dBase, and Lotus Smart Suite Approach. While that is included in the Low Level Software lainBtrieve and Tsunami Record Manager.
Type of Database
There are 12 types of databases, among others, Operational database, Analyticaldatabase, Data warehousing, Distributed databases, End-user database, external data base, Hypermedia databases on the web, Navigational database, In-memory Data bases, Document-oriented databases, Real-time databases, and RelationalDatabase.

DOS stands for Disk Operating System. Refer to the DOS operating system usedon many computers that provide the abstraction and management of secondary storage devices and information. For example, use the file system manages files that exist on the storage device. DOS usually run from one or two discs. This is because the DOS used in the storage media is still very limited ability (most likelyonly 1.4 Megabytes).
There are many types of DOS such as Apple DOS, Commodore DOS, Atari DOSand others. This species is highly dependent on the type of computer device. The most famous type of DOS is the kind that runs on DOS machines are compatiblewith the IBM Personal Computer.

BIOS
BIOS stands for Basic Input / Output System. BIOS is a program code of the first run when the computer starts up (booting). The main function of BIOS is to identify andrecognize the computer hardware. Usually the BIOS is stored in ROM {Read Only Memory) that exist on the motherboard of a computer.
When the computer starts, the BIOS will attempt to identify computer parts below:
• clock generator.
• processors and caches.
• chipset (memory controller and I / O controller).
• system memory.
• All PCI devices
• primary graphics controller.
• Mass storage controllers SATA and IDE controllers fseperti).
• Various I / O controllers (Such a keyboard / mouse and USB).
Once identified, the BIOS will call the program to boot an operating system bootloader {).
